Manchester City fans are hoping the 2025/26 season will bring a lot of success, and Phil Foden will also be hoping to improve dramatically.

Manchester City had a campaign to forget, finishing third in the Premier League and failing to win a trophy.

The Club World Cup offered a chance to end the season on a high.

But after breezing through the first few games, City then lost to Al-Hilal in the Round of 16.

The City players are currently recharging their batteries in various exotic locations around the world, but will all soon report back for pre-season training.

But for some, like Phil Foden, the work has already started.

Foden was perhaps one of the biggest disappointments last season, unfortunately.

After being named the Player of the Season in 2023/24, Foden was unable to kick on for City.

He had fitness issues, and Foden also admitted to facing mental challenges off the pitch.

It meant that Foden finished 2024/25 with 10 goals and six assists to his name. He then added three goals and one assist at the Club World Cup.

Not awful numbers by any means, but the expectations for Foden are a lot higher than for most other players, given how good he is.

But Foden is clearly determined to have a much better season in 2025/26 and yesterday, he uploaded some training footage on Instagram – and he is definitely looking sharp.

Foden can be seen dribbling the ball using three poles to evade someone acting as a defender, and in other clips, he is also practising his shooting, finding the corners with deadly accuracy.

Foden must raise his game after Man City transfer business

It is good to see Foden getting some early preparations done ahead of everyone returning.

It is not uncommon for players to do this, but regardless, Foden obviously knows he needs to respond after last season.

On his day, Foden is unplayable and City fans everywhere long to see him get back to the levels he was showing in 2023/24.

Phil Foden for Manchester City
Appearances – 319
Goals – 100
Assists – 61

City have done some good business so far this summer, so Foden will have to raise his game if he is to play regularly.

The recent additions of Rayan Cherki and Tijjani Reijnders potentially put him under a bit more pressure to deliver.

But one suspects Foden will come out of the blocks quickly this term and really try to atone for last term – he is simply too good a player, with a passion too strong for football, to endure a second sub-par season.
